What is the difference between uniapp and mui
With the continuous development of mobile applications, developers need to explore different frameworks and tools to implement their own applications. In mobile application development, both Uniapp and MUI framework are popular tools. Although they are both frameworks for mobile application development, they are very different.
Uniapp is a cross-platform application framework developed based on Vue.js. Using Uniapp, developers can write one code at a time and publish it to the App Store and Google Play Store, as well as other mainstream in the platform. The MUI framework is a lightweight front-end framework written in HTML5 and CSS3, mainly used to quickly build cross-platform web applications and mobile applications.
The following is an analysis of some differences between Uniapp and MUI frameworks:
- Cross-platform support:
Uniapp provides cross-platform support, developers can Quickly develop a code that can be used on multiple platforms. This is very convenient for developers who need to publish applications on iOS and Android platforms. The MUI framework is mainly aimed at web application and mobile application development, and currently only supports iOS and Android platforms.
- Technology selection:
Uniapp uses Vue.js as its main technology selection, and also supports some other technology selections, such as React.js, etc. . Because Vue.js has very high performance, stability and ease of use, it can effectively improve development efficiency and application quality during the development process. The MUI framework mainly uses HTML5 and CSS3 technologies for development, which requires more time for developers to write and debug code.
- Components and UI libraries:
Uniapp provides a rich set of components and UI libraries that can help developers develop faster and easier . Uniapp's components and UI libraries cover many aspects such as UI, interaction, style, icons, etc., and can meet the development needs of different applications. The MUI framework provides a small number of components and UI libraries. Although styles can be customized, developers need to develop their own applications for specific applications.
- Ecological environment:
Uniapp is very powerful in the Vue.js ecological environment, with a large number of plug-ins, components, tools, etc., which can speed up the development process and Improve development efficiency. The ecological environment of MUI is relatively small, and developers need to spend more time writing code and finding plug-ins.
In general, both Uniapp and MUI frameworks have their own characteristics and advantages. Uniapp is suitable for developers who need to publish applications on multiple platforms, while MUI framework is suitable for developers who mainly target web application and mobile application development. During the development process, developers should select a framework based on the characteristics and needs of the project to achieve the best development results and application quality.
